Cyber Security Instructor

Overview
Join DMVTEK as a Cyber Security Instructor specializing as a SOC Analyst. In this role, you’ll educate and mentor aspiring cybersecurity professionals through hands-on, real-world training. You’ll design and deliver courses focused on Security Operations Center (SOC) functions, incident response, threat analysis, and continuous monitoring, ensuring that your students gain the practical skills needed to excel in today’s dynamic threat landscape.


Key Responsibilities

  • Curriculum Development:
    Create and update course materials and lab exercises that simulate real SOC scenarios, incorporating the latest cybersecurity trends and threat intelligence.

  • Instruction & Training:
    Deliver engaging lectures and practical sessions covering topics such as SIEM, incident response, threat analysis, vulnerability assessments, and digital forensics.

  • Student Evaluation & Mentorship:
    Assess student performance through practical labs and exams, providing constructive feedback and career guidance.

  • Industry Engagement:
    Stay current with industry best practices and certifications, and incorporate real-life case studies into your teaching to bridge theory and practice.


Minimum Requirements

  • Bachelor’s degree in Cyber Security, Information Technology, Computer Science, or a related field (or equivalent experience).

  • Proven hands-on experience working in a Security Operations Center (SOC) or a similar cybersecurity role.

  • Industry certifications such as CISSP, CEH, GIAC, or equivalent are highly preferred.

  • Strong communication and presentation skills, with a demonstrated ability to simplify complex technical concepts for diverse audiences.


Desired Skills

  • Expertise in using security technologies including SIEM, IDS/IPS, firewalls, and threat intelligence platforms.

  • Experience in instructional design or previous teaching/training roles.

  • Ability to tailor content for varying levels of technical proficiency.

  • Passion for continuous learning and a commitment to keeping curriculum aligned with evolving cybersecurity threats.
